Global sensations, Monsta X, announce U.S. World Tour venues, which includes the iconic Staples Center. The band will be heading to U.S. shores for six dates, starting on July 24th in Dallas, TX, and wrapping up on August 10th at The Staples Center in Los Angeles. Tickets will be on sale Friday, March 29th at 4:00PM local time for all U.S. dates. The band will be available for interviews leading up to, and  throughout this whole tour.

With the huge success of their collaborative track “Play It Cool” Korean Version; Monsta X teamed up with Steve Aoki again for “Play It Cool” English Version, which will be dropping this Friday, March 22nd.

MONSTA X 2019 U.S. WORLD TOUR DATES

DATE           CITY                       VENUE

July 24         Dallas, TX               Verizon Theatre

July 26         Houston, TX           Smart Financial Centre

July 29         Atlanta, GA             Fox Theatre

August 1       New York, NY         Hulu Theater

August 5      Chicago, IL               Rosemont Theatre

August 10      Los Angeles, CA     Staples Center
